Assistant Project Manager Bureau Builders 300 Currie Drive, Seven Lakes, NC 27376 Bureau Builders Assistant Project Manager Bureau Builders , a leading renovation company with over 24 years of excellence in delivering exceptional results, is seeking a dynamic and skilled Assistant Project Manager to join our dedicated team. As an Assistant Project Manager , you will be at the forefront of our projects, ensuring their successful transition from concept to reality. You will collaborate with architects, engineers, trade partners, and vendors to develop comprehensive project plans, budgets, and timelines. You will be the primary point of contact for clients, managing expectations, communicating progress, and addressing concerns throughout the pre-construction phase.

Key Responsibilities:

Leading the pre-construction phase of projects, including conceptual development, design coordination, selection process, estimating, and full-scope development. Collaborate with architects, engineers, and designers to translate conceptual designs into detailed construction drawings, specifications, and cost estimates. Conducting thorough site evaluations and assessments to identify potential challenges and opportunities. Develop comprehensive project budgets, including detailed cost estimates for materials, labor, and trade partners. Obtain and evaluate bids from trade partners and vendors to ensure competitive pricing and quality. Create detailed project schedules, identifying critical milestones and dependencies to manage project timelines effectively. Establish and maintain communication channels with clients, providing regular updates on project progress and addressing any concerns or changes. Collaborate with the construction team to ensure a seamless transition from pre-construction to the construction phase. Staying updated on industry trends, building codes, and regulatory requirements to ensure compliance and best practices. Assist in resolving project-related issues and disputes, implementing corrective actions as necessary to keep the project on track.

Qualifications:

A bachelor’s degree in construction management, architecture, engineering, or a related field is preferred but not required. Proven experience (5+ years) in pre-construction management with a strong understanding of construction processes and project development. Proficiency in project management software and construction estimation software is a plus. Extensive knowledge of construction practices, building codes, zoning laws, and regulatory requirements. Relevant certifications and memberships in industry associations will be an advantage Must possess a valid Drivers License and be able to pass a criminal background check. Drug-free.
